Defining the act of graffitiing and digging up a golf course as having a "terrorist connection" is a textbook case of the weaponisation of expression.

At the structural level of the law, this is no longer a simple case of vandalism; it is a forced shift of the cognitive entry point. By linking "political expression" directly to "terrorism," the state apparatus rapidly degrades the act of "protesting power" into a "threat to civilization." The goal of this narrative escalation is to instill a public equation: any challenge to the assets of top-tier power = terrorism.

This reveals a sinister complicity. The "concern" and "reassurance" exchanged between the Scottish First Minister and Eric Trump expose a tacit agreement between political elites and capital giants: protecting a billionaire's turf takes precedence over the right to political expression. When this course is labeled "five-star" and "famous," it becomes a physical extension of meta violence—representing an inviolable, masculine-centric landscape of power.

The ultimate irony lies in the slogan "Gaza is not 4 sale," which points to actual, massive structural violence. Yet, in the eyes of those who hold the power of interpretation, the bloodshed in Gaza is muted, while a few patches of dug-up grass are defined as "terrorism." This is the pricing power of the elite: they decide which suffering is real and which destruction is unforgivable.
